查看Linux系統(tǒng)啟動(dòng)時(shí)間和運(yùn)行時(shí)間的方法
在Linux系統(tǒng)管理中,了解系統(tǒng)的啟動(dòng)時(shí)間和運(yùn)行時(shí)間對(duì)于維護(hù)和故障排查至關(guān)重要。本文將介紹幾種常用的查看方法。
使用uptime命令
uptime命令是查看系統(tǒng)運(yùn)行時(shí)間最簡單的方法。在終端中輸入uptime,即可顯示系統(tǒng)當(dāng)前時(shí)間、運(yùn)行時(shí)長、登錄用戶數(shù)及平均負(fù)載。
who命令的-b選項(xiàng)
使用who命令加-b選項(xiàng)可以直接顯示系統(tǒng)的最后啟動(dòng)時(shí)間。命令格式為:who -b
last命令查看啟動(dòng)記錄
last命令可以顯示系統(tǒng)的啟動(dòng)歷史。通過輸入last reboot,可以查看所有的重啟記錄,包括具體的日期和時(shí)間。
top命令查看運(yùn)行時(shí)間
top命令主要用于顯示系統(tǒng)進(jìn)程,但在輸出的頂部也會(huì)顯示系統(tǒng)的運(yùn)行時(shí)間。
使用/proc/uptime文件
直接查看/proc/uptime文件內(nèi)容可以得到系統(tǒng)運(yùn)行的秒數(shù)。使用命令:cat /proc/uptime
systemd-analyze命令
對(duì)于使用systemd的系統(tǒng),systemd-analyze命令可以提供詳細(xì)的啟動(dòng)時(shí)間分析。
結(jié)語
掌握這些方法,可以幫助Linux用戶和系統(tǒng)管理員更好地了解和管理系統(tǒng)運(yùn)行狀態(tài)。根據(jù)具體需求,選擇合適的命令來查看系統(tǒng)的啟動(dòng)和運(yùn)行時(shí)間信息。